As for 45-50, My suggestion is the same as above. Either join a Northern Thanalan FATE group, grind out Dzamael Darkhold and Aurum Vale, or both: Do N.Than FATEs while in queue for those two dungeons.
DD and AV both require a certain Grand Company rank, IIRC. If you need a promotion to unlock them, the FATEs will give you the needed seals.
Just have to remember to increase the level of the levequests and not leave it on the default. Or go to Mor Dhona and do the levequests/FATEs there while waiting on the DF.
